1 |
On Wed, Jul 07, 2021 at 07:31:22AM -0400, Rich Freeman wrote: |
2 |
> On Wed, Jul 7, 2021 at 5:27 AM Ulrich Mueller <ulm@g.o> wrote: |
3 |
> > |
4 |
> > >>>>> On Wed, 07 Jul 2021, Robin H Johnson wrote: |
5 |
> > |
6 |
> > > TL;DR: |
7 |
> > > Please change the format of metadata/AUTHORS to yaml-based list of "key: |
8 |
> > > [value,...]" where key is the identity of a Gentoo developer, and the |
9 |
> > > list is copyright holders that the developer has worked for. |
10 |
> > |
11 |
> > Using the Gentoo uid as the key would imply that contributors other than |
12 |
> > developers cannot be listed in the file. Is this a valid assumption? |
13 |
> |
14 |
> I would say no. Also, you can't assume that somebody introducing |
15 |
> commits owned by some entity is employed or even associated with that |
16 |
> entity. |
17 |
I populated the example list based on tying the "Copyright: Sony Interactive |
18 |
Entertainment Inc." commit messages to the author of those commits. |
19 |
|
20 |
> The AUTHORS file is just a list of anybody who wishes (or who we |
21 |
> assume might wish) to be acknowledged in the copyright attributions. |
22 |
I'm not changing that, just associating for which contributor the |
23 |
attributions MIGHT apply. |
24 |
|
25 |
> If you want to be able to map commits to original copyright owners it |
26 |
> would probably be better to add a git header for this. |
27 |
And I note in my email that this does NOT replace the Copyright headers, |
28 |
it simply tries to track in a single place all of the historical |
29 |
assigned holders. |
30 |
|
31 |
Some of my entries tie back to CVS commits a decade ago. It's not |
32 |
possible to add headers on those entries. |
33 |
|
34 |
-- |
35 |
Robin Hugh Johnson |
36 |
Gentoo Linux: Dev, Infra Lead, Foundation Treasurer |
37 |
E-Mail : robbat2@g.o |
38 |
GnuPG FP : 11ACBA4F 4778E3F6 E4EDF38E B27B944E 34884E85 |
39 |
GnuPG FP : 7D0B3CEB E9B85B1F 825BCECF EE05E6F6 A48F6136 |